Uber driver groped 16-year-old in car from Heathrow

A married Uber driver who sexually assaulted a 16-year-old exchange student and told her ‘This is England’ was jailed for 12 months today.

Shahid Qureshi, 42, molested the Japanese teenager less than a year after he was arrested for groping a woman in his car.

Qureshi had insisted his passengers sat in the front passenger seat before kissing and pawing them, Inner London Crown Court heard.

Prosecutor David Ryan said the Japanese schoolgirl was collected by Qureshi at Heathrow Airport on July 30 last year after flying to London to attend an English school.

‘The school organised a taxi and she ended up being picked up at Heathrow by this defendant in the car park and he told her to sit in the front seat,’ he said. 

‘On the way he stopped at a petrol station and insisted that she take a drink and he also asked her for her WhatsApp account.

‘He carried on talking to her but she was tired and didn’t understand what he was saying.

‘He extended his left palm out to her and asked her to put her hand on his palm, she refused but he insisted.

‘His hand closed around hers and he kissed the back of it, he then kissed her cheek and asked her to kiss his cheek.

‘She told him “We don’t do this in Japan,” and he said, “This is England,” and asked her again, about three times.

‘She then got scared so she kissed him on the cheek very quickly and he told her that they were “best friends” and he would get her a well-paid job.’

Qureshi continued to pester her for sex on WhatsApp after he dropped her off.

A complaint was made and he was arrested several weeks later.

Qureshi admitted being the driver but denied sexual assault.

Police enquiries revealed Qureshi had been arrested in December 2016 for a similar offence.

Mr Ryan said: ‘In September 2016, the complainant was visiting her mother in hospital and ordered an Uber Pool at around eight in the evening.

‘She originally got in the rear passenger side and he explained to her she needed to get in the front as they were picking up two more passengers.

‘They were driving towards Brixton and then he said to her that she should go to a party with him.

‘He placed his hand on her right thigh, between knee and groin, before she brushed it away.’

Qureshi has a previous conviction for harassment in 2011 when he kissed and grabbed a colleague while working as a health care professional.

He is married with four children and has lived in the country for 15 years.

Judge Freya Newbery said: ‘Regrettably you haven’t really accepted what you have done.

‘I cannot regard these as offences as being “over-friendly.”’

Qureshi, of Oakland Way, High Wycombe, denied but was convicted of two counts of sexual assault.

He hung his head as he was jailed for a total of 12 months.

His name will remain on the sex offenders register for 10 years.
